Understanding Different Banner Materials
Banners come in different materials, each suited for specific needs. Vinyl is a popular choice due to its durability. It’s waterproof and can handle bad weather, making it perfect for outdoor events. Plus, colours on vinyl appear bright and vibrant, which is great for grabbing attention. Vinyl banners can also last a long time if taken care of, giving good value for money.
Fabric banners are another option known for their sleek and professional appearance. They are often used indoors where they won’t get wet. Fabric offers rich colours and can display detailed designs very well. If you want a banner that looks classy and sophisticated, fabric is a good bet. It’s also lightweight, which makes it easier to set up and transport.
Mesh banners are perfect if you’re planning an outdoor event in a windy place. The tiny holes in mesh material let wind pass through, so the banner doesn’t flap or tear easily. This keeps the banner looking neat throughout your event. Mesh banners also offer reasonable print quality, though they might not be as vivid as vinyl or fabric. Understanding these materials helps in picking the right one that meets the needs of your event.
Factors to Consider When Choosing Banner Materials
When picking a banner material, you need to think about several factors. First, consider your event’s location. Outdoor events usually face weather challenges like wind and rain. For such conditions, vinyl or mesh might be the best options. If the event is indoors, then fabric could provide that polished look.
The duration of your event is also key. If your event lasts several days or if you plan to reuse the banner, choose a material that’s tough and durable, like vinyl. Short-term events might allow you to be more flexible with your choice, as wear and tear won’t be as much of a concern.
Budget is another important factor. Vinyl is often more affordable and offers a noticeable impact, making it a popular choice among many. Fabric may cost a bit more but is ideal for special occasions where appearance matters a lot. The type of design you want to display should also influence your decision. Detailed images may appear best on fabric, while simpler graphics can look fantastic on vinyl or mesh. Keep these factors in mind to find the most suitable banner material for your event.

Tips for Maximising Your Banner’s Impact at Events
To make your banner stand out, consider where and how you display it. Positioning is key. Place the banner where guests will naturally look, such as near entrances or high traffic areas. Hang it at eye level if possible, so it easily grabs attention.
The design should be simple and clear. Large text and bright colours work well for visibility from a distance. Use contrasting colours to make the message pop. Adding images can also enhance the appeal, but make sure they don’t clutter the space.
Lighting is another important factor. Ensure your banner is well-lit, especially if your event extends into the evening. Proper lighting will make the colours and message more vibrant, catching more eyes. Remember to regularly check your banner throughout the event to ensure it remains straight and clean, keeping it looking fresh and professional.
